== Mephane Skunk Race Mod v0.85 ==
==================================
Anthromorphic skunk race for Fallout 3: New Vegas. It's a big old lore breaker for FO3 (facepalm and move on, purists), but I had fun making it.
Enjoy, run around, do Jet, shoot irradiated thugs, pretend you're a skunk badass, etc, etc.
==================
==== Features ====
==================
- Skunkish humanish appearance
- Big ol' skunk tail, ears, and snout
- Black and white striped fur
- Females now have a completely redone texture with normal map!
(Males next version, still has solid black in this one. Sorry, dudes)
- Horrible stench
- So bad it's actually visual (switch to vanity camera)
- Scent gland weapon
- Damn near indestructible and regenerative. Also, you can't get rid of it.
- Ammo automatically refills after use.
- Each hit on an enemy reduces the will to fight a bit more until they just run like hell.
- Doesn't affect companions (they're used to you) or robots (no nose)
- Modifiable tail and stench in-game! Go tell Doc Mitchell that he didn't put you back together quite right.
=================
==== Install ====
=================
Unzip the folder and copy the contents to the Fallout 3 "Data" folder.
This requires no other mods to function. Works with 'vanilla' Fallout 3: New Vegas.

- v0.85 means 'beta' so if there's bugs just let me know and I'll do what I can on the next version. First mod I've ever done.
==================
====Bugs====
==================
Known:
- You probably want to give yourself facial hair if you're a dude. There's something off with eyebrows, but giving facial hair somehow fixes it.
- Female hairstyles have lighting issues indoors. Setting the hair color to solid white or black hides most of it though.
- Reloading skunk spray still has a weird metallic reload sound. This is because doing custom weapons is a big pain in the ass and I haven't figured it all out.
- You may get a new Scent Gland when upgrading here...working on a permanent fix (If you got this just repair one with the other as a workaround.)
